The United Kingdom has stressed the need for women’s political empowerment to drive national development. British Deputy High Commissionerm Gill Lever, OBE, emphasized the critical role of women’s political empowerment in driving national development during her visit to Women Radio 91.7FM in Lagos as part of the celebration of the women’s month. “The time for action is now,” said Lever, adding, “Gender inclusivity is not just a moral obligation,…
Gov’t urged to expedite action on women’s bank
By Juliet Aguiar DUGBARTEY Female Journalists for Women and Rural Development in Africa (FJ-WoRDA) has called on government to take urgent steps to fulfil its commitment to establish the Women’s Bank. FJ-WoRD noted that access to financial resources remains a major challenge for many women, particularly those in rural areas. “The establishment of this bank will provide economic empowerment, benefitting not just women but families and communities…

Women In Politics Continue To Fight For Their Voices To Be Heard
On March 1, Raffaella Petrini became the first woman in history to serve as the president of the Pontifical Commission and president of the Governorate of Vatican City State.
